1. Beck v. Ohio, No. 18, SUPREME COURT OF THE UNITED STATES, October 15, 1964, Argued , November 23, 1964, Decided

OVERVIEW: Because the officers did not have probable cause to arrest the petitioner, the arrest was illegal and the evidence seized in a search following the arrest was inadmissible.
